I want to help raise awareness of the signs and symptoms of Pancreatic Cancer "The Silent Killer" which is set to become the UK's 4th biggest cause of cancer deaths.
Why is it the 'Silent Killer'?
The signs and symptoms of PC (Pancreatic Cancer) can vary from person to person and every patients journey is different. However, PC is often mis-diagnosed or doesn't show as serious symptoms until it's too late.
Too late?
The key to surviving PC is early diagnosis. The sooner treatment can be started, a persons chances of survival increase considerably.
So what are the symptoms?
Symptoms can include one, or a combination of the following: Jaundice, Unexplained Weight loss, Upper abdominal pain or discomfort, Mid-back pain or discomfort or pale and smelly stools.
